The Health Risks of Rodent Contamination in Your Duct System in Malden, MO

Hantavirus — The Most Serious Risk in Malden

Hantavirus pulmonary syndrome is caused by hantaviruses carried primarily by deer mice in Malden, MO. The virus is shed in droppings, urine, and saliva. Human infection occurs primarily through inhalation of aerosolized viral particles from disturbed dried rodent waste in Malden. A duct system with rodent droppings that runs the HVAC aerosolizes dried waste and distributes it throughout the home in Malden, MO. Hantavirus pulmonary syndrome has a significant fatality rate among confirmed cases in Malden.

Salmonella and Bacterial Contamination in Malden, MO

Rodent droppings can carry salmonella and other bacterial pathogens in Malden. Other bacterial pathogens associated with rodent waste include leptospira bacteria that cause leptospirosis in Malden, MO. Antimicrobial decontamination treatment following thorough physical removal addresses bacterial contamination on the cleaned duct surfaces in Malden.

Allergic Reactions to Rodent Allergens in Malden

Rodent dander, urine proteins, and droppings are significant allergens for sensitized individuals in Malden, MO. The HVAC has been distributing rodent allergen proteins throughout the home with every cycle in Malden. Occupants with rodent allergies experience persistent allergic symptoms when the duct system carries rodent allergen contamination in Malden, MO.

Secondary Pest Infestation in Malden, MO

Rodent activity in duct systems attracts secondary pests in Malden. Insects and mites that parasitize rodents can infest the duct system and surrounding areas after the rodents have departed or been exterminated in Malden, MO. Complete removal of all rodent waste and nesting material eliminates the food and habitat source for secondary pest infestation in Malden.

Signs of Rodent Contamination in Your Air Duct System in Malden, MO

Visible Droppings in or Around Vents in Malden

Rodent droppings at register openings or on duct surfaces when a register is removed are direct confirmation of rodent activity in Malden, MO. Mouse droppings are approximately the size and shape of a grain of rice in Malden. Both mouse and rat droppings indicate active or recent rodent presence in the duct system in Malden, MO.

Nesting Material at Register Openings in Malden, MO

Nesting material including insulation fibers, paper, fabric, and plant material at register openings indicates active or recent rodent nesting in the duct system in Malden. The visible nesting material is the portion accessible at the register opening — the bulk is further in the duct system in Malden, MO.

Gnaw Marks on Ductwork or Insulation in Malden

Gnaw marks on flexible ductwork, on duct insulation in attics or crawl spaces, or on plastic duct components indicate rodent activity in or near the duct system in Malden, MO. Rodents chew to create or enlarge entry points and gather nesting material in Malden.

Rodent Odor From Vents During HVAC Operation in Malden, MO

A musky rodent odor from supply registers during HVAC operation indicates active rodent presence or significant rodent waste accumulation in the duct system in Malden. A decomposition odor indicates a deceased rodent in the duct system in Malden, MO.

Activity Near the Air Handler in Malden

Droppings, gnaw marks, or nesting material near the air handler cabinet indicate that rodents have accessed or are attempting to access the HVAC system at the air handler in Malden, MO. Air handlers are a common rodent entry point because they provide access to the complete duct network from a single location in Malden.

American Air Duct's Rodent Decontamination Process in Malden, MO

1

Assessment — Contamination Extent and Entry Point Identification in Malden

Camera inspection to identify the distribution and extent of rodent contamination throughout the system in Malden, MO. Assessment of the duct system for entry points rodents have used or are currently using to access the system in Malden. Identification of every contaminated duct section and system component requiring decontamination in Malden, MO.

2

Technician Protection and Containment Setup in Malden, MO

Before any work with rodent-contaminated materials begins, American Air Duct technicians don appropriate personal protective equipment including N95 or higher respiratory protection, gloves, and eye protection in Malden. Work area containment is established to prevent contamination from the decontamination process from spreading to uncontaminated areas in Malden, MO. HEPA-equipped vacuum equipment is connected to the duct system in Malden.

3

Safe Removal of All Rodent Waste and Nesting Material in Malden

Rodent droppings and nesting material are treated with an EPA-registered disinfectant spray before any physical disturbance in Malden, MO. The wet-down step reduces aerosolization of dried waste particles during the physical removal process in Malden. After the disinfectant contact time has been met, physical removal of all treated waste and nesting material proceeds in Malden, MO. All removed material is sealed in appropriate disposal containers in Malden.

4

HEPA Vacuuming and Thorough Surface Cleaning in Malden, MO

After gross waste removal, HEPA-equipped vacuum equipment is used to clean all contaminated duct surfaces throughout the affected sections in Malden. The HEPA filtration captures the fine particles of residual dried waste including the particle sizes associated with hantavirus and other pathogens in Malden, MO. Thorough surface cleaning of all contaminated duct interior surfaces follows HEPA vacuuming in Malden.

5

EPA-Registered Antimicrobial Decontamination Treatment in Malden

After thorough physical cleaning, American Air Duct applies EPA-registered antimicrobial decontamination treatment to all cleaned duct surfaces and system components affected by the rodent contamination in Malden, MO. The product is applied in the correct concentration and allowed to dwell for the required contact time to produce the rated antimicrobial effect in Malden.

6

Entry Point Identification and Sealing Recommendations in Malden, MO

Before leaving, American Air Duct provides a written report identifying the entry points found during the assessment in Malden. Where entry point sealing is within our service scope, we seal the identified points before leaving in Malden, MO. Where points require HVAC contractor or pest control coordination, we provide the specific information needed to brief those contractors in Malden.

The CDC recommends against dry sweeping or vacuuming rodent droppings without respiratory protection because this approach aerosolizes the dried waste and creates inhalation exposure in Malden. If you must handle rodent waste before professional decontamination, the CDC recommends wearing gloves and a properly fitted N95 respirator and wetting the droppings with disinfectant before handling to reduce aerosolization in Malden, MO. Professional decontamination with HEPA equipment and correct protocols is the appropriate response in Malden.
